Project 17505 is room-temperature vanilla simulation of an apo kinase AURKA : N-MYC complex to explore protein-protein interactions.
Project 17506 is room-temperature vanilla simulation of the kinase AURKA : N-MYC complex with ligand 1 bound to explore protein-protein interactions.
Project 17507 is room-temperature vanilla simulation of the kinase AURKA : N-MYC complex with ligand 2 bound to explore protein-protein interactions.
Project 17508 is high-temperature vanilla simulation of an apo kinase AURKA : N-MYC complex to explore protein-protein interactions.

AURKA
Auras kinase
Aurora Kinase A (AURKA) is an enzyme that plays a crucial role in cell division. It helps organize microtubules, which are protein structures that separate chromosomes during cell division.
N-MYC
Neuroblastoma MYC amplification
N-MYC is a gene that plays a role in cell growth and division. It is often amplified (copied multiple times) in neuroblastoma, a type of childhood cancer.
Protein-protein interactions
The binding of two or more proteins together.
Protein-protein interactions are essential for many cellular processes. They allow proteins to work together in complex networks to carry out tasks such as signaling, metabolism, and DNA replication.
Kinase
An enzyme that transfers a phosphate group from ATP to a substrate molecule.
Kinases are important regulators of cellular processes. They add phosphate groups to proteins, which can change their activity and function.
Ligand
A molecule that binds to a receptor or protein.
Ligands are often used in drug development. They can bind to specific receptors and trigger biological responses.
